How A Ductless Two-Zone System Works
A 2-zone ductless air conditioner operates with a single outdoor unit linked to two indoor fan coils, each mounted in a different zone, room, or area. Each indoor unit is controlled by its own thermostat or remote, enabling independent temperature settings. This design eliminates duct losses and reduces energy use compared with central air systems, particularly in homes where cooling needs vary by space.
Key Benefits Of A Two-Zone Ductless System
- Zonal Comfort: Independent control for each area ensures rooms stay comfortable without overcooling unoccupied spaces.
- Energy Efficiency: Ductless systems avoid duct leakage and thermal losses, often resulting in lower energy bills.
- Easy Zoning Expansion: Additional indoor units can be added to create more zones as needs change, without major ductwork.
- Compact And Flexible Installation: Small outdoor condenser and slim indoor units fit in tight spaces and partial renovations.
- Improved Indoor Air Quality: Filtration options reduce dust and allergens in each zone independently.
Choosing The Right 2-Zone Mini-Split System
When selecting a two-zone ductless system, consider cooling capacity, efficiency ratings, refrigerant type, and compatibility with the home’s electrical system. Start by calculating the cooling load for each zone to determine the appropriate BTU range. Energy efficiency is reflected in SEER (Seasonal Energy Efficiency Ratio) and HSPF (Heating Seasonal Performance Factor) values; higher numbers typically indicate lower operating costs. Look for inverter-driven compressors for smoother operation and better efficiency.
Capacity And Sizing
Accurate sizing prevents short cycling and uneven cooling. A professional load calculation accounts for window orientation, insulation, occupants, and heat-generating appliances. For two zones, an installer often sizes each indoor unit to fit its respective space, ensuring balanced performance.
Reliability And Warranty
Choose models with strong brand reliability and solid warranties. Check compressor and parts coverage, as well as service availability in the United States. A well-supported system minimizes maintenance surprises and downtime.
Installation Considerations
Installing a 2-zone ductless system requires professional expertise, particularly for refrigerant lines, electrical work, and proper mounting. The process typically includes evaluating the outdoor location, selecting suitable wall or ceiling-mounted indoor units, running refrigerant pipes and wiring, and charging refrigerant to the correct level. Proper refrigerant charge is essential for efficiency and performance.

Location And Aesthetics
Indoor units should be placed to maximize airflow and minimize sightlines. In living areas, a ceiling-recessed or wall-mounted unit can blend with decor. Outdoor units need adequate ventilation, protection from weather, and accessible service access.
Electrical And Local Codes
Two-zone systems require appropriate electrical capacity and dedicated circuits as specified by the manufacturer. Local building codes may dictate outdoor clearances and mounting requirements. A licensed installer ensures compliance and safety.
Energy Efficiency And Operating Costs
Two-zone ductless systems deliver efficiency gains by eliminating duct losses and enabling precise zoning. Typical homeowner savings depend on climate, insulation quality, and how often each zone is used. In moderate climates, a 2-zone system can outperform a window unit or a traditional single-zone setup when cooling multiple rooms.
Seasonal Efficiency Metrics
Look for SEER values in the high teens or low twenties for newer units, which indicate better long-term efficiency. HSPF ratings matter for heating performance in year-round use. In many parts of the United States, a higher SEER/HSFP combination yields meaningful annual savings.
Maintenance’s Role In Efficiency
Regular cleaning of filters and outdoor coils preserves efficiency. Schedule professional inspections to verify refrigerant levels and electrical connections. Keeping the outdoor unit free of debris and ensuring proper drainage contribute to consistent performance.
Maintenance And Troubleshooting
Maintenance for a 2-zone system is generally straightforward. Indoor units require periodic filter cleaning or replacement. The outdoor condenser should be kept clear of leaves and obstructions, with routine coil cleaning. Common issues include poor cooling in one zone, uneven temperatures, or odd noises. Troubleshooting steps include verifying thermostat settings, checking airflow blocked by furniture, and inspecting for refrigerant leaks. If problems persist, contact the installer or a licensed HVAC technician.

Cost Considerations
Initial costs for a two-zone ductless system depend on unit efficiency, brand, installation complexity, and local labor rates. Typical price ranges include equipment and installation, with higher-end models commanding premium prices. While upfront costs are higher than some portable or window AC options, long-term energy savings can offset the difference. Consider potential rebates or utility incentives available in some states, and factor maintenance into the total cost of ownership.
Comparing Two-Zone And One-Zone Systems
Two-zone systems offer distinct advantages when cooling multiple spaces with varying needs. A single-zone unit may suffice for a small room, but two zones provide flexibility and better efficiency for homes with varying rooms. For larger homes or spaces with inconsistent occupancy, multi-zone configurations scale more effectively and offer greater comfort control.
How To Install A Two-Zone System In The Home
For reliable results, hiring a licensed HVAC professional is recommended. The installer assesses the number and placement of indoor units, routes refrigerant lines, and ensures proper electrical connections and calibration. After installation, a thorough system check verifies airflow, refrigerant charge, and thermostat responsiveness. The result is optimized comfort across zones and improved energy performance compared with non-zoned cooling options.
